Xingfu Zha is a scholar working on Insect Science, Molecular Biology and Biomaterials. According to data from OpenAlex, Xingfu Zha has authored 37 papers receiving a total of 899 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 20 papers in Insect Science, 18 papers in Molecular Biology and 16 papers in Biomaterials. Recurrent topics in Xingfu Zha’s work include Silk-based biomaterials and applications (16 papers), Silkworms and Sericulture Research (16 papers) and RNA Research and Splicing (10 papers). Xingfu Zha is often cited by papers focused on Silk-based biomaterials and applications (16 papers), Silkworms and Sericulture Research (16 papers) and RNA Research and Splicing (10 papers). Xingfu Zha coll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Singapore. Xingfu Zha's co-authors include Qingyou Xia, Zhonghuai Xiang, Jun Duan, Tingcai Cheng, Daojun Cheng, Ningjia He, Ping Zhao, Chun Liu, Genhong Wang and Wei Fan and has published in prestigious journals such as Nucleic Acids Research, PLoS ONE and Scientific Reports.
